Vibrant and youthful in appearance. Pretty aromas of cherry, blackberry, bramble and sweet spice. Fleshy and juicy on the palate with a core of blackberry, cherry and raspberry flavours. The tannins are savoury and drying and the acidity has plenty of spring 21 Jan 2024 Drink 2024–2034
90 points therealreview.com
Krinklewood Wild Shiraz Biodynamic from McLaren Vale is a vibrant and characterful wine that exemplifies the harmony of biodynamic farming and expert craftsmanship. Krinklewood, renowned for its dedication to sustainable practices, has crafted this Shiraz to reflect the natural vitality of McLaren Vale’s unique terroir. This wine is made using wild fermentation and minimal intervention, resulting in a pure and expressive representation of the Shiraz varietal.
The wine pours a deep crimson with purple hues and exudes aromas of ripe blackberries, dark cherries, and mulberries, complemented by nuances of cracked black pepper, wild herbs, and earthy undertones. The palate is full-bodied and layered, with lush dark fruit flavors, hints of cocoa, and subtle smokiness from gentle oak aging. Fine-grained tannins and a vibrant acidity provide structure, leading to a lingering, complex finish.
A perfect wine for pairing with hearty dishes such as slow-braised beef cheeks, Moroccan spiced lamb tagine, or chargrilled portobello mushrooms stuffed with feta and herbs. This Shiraz is also well-suited for cellaring, promising even greater complexity over time.
